Output 62ace17b4ea3a594ae28fa1a7bf5cfac7f7522762d3ec00ac3409d866fb1f1ea:3

value
27337836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cb0827af8266498ae8b58259c89d0ec35306a3d OP_EQUAL
address
38gWjEMWi5uVg9tsU5vTto2YEHxvSmGgEs
transaction
62ace17b4ea3a594ae28fa1a7bf5cfac7f7522762d3ec00ac3409d866fb1f1ea
confirmations
352805
spent
true